Eschen - XL Vampire Count City Siege Map

Description
This map is a remake of my battle map "Vanhaldenhof". Since I have hopes to add it to the campaign map as a settlement defense map it has been renamed to fit the campaign. Originally that map is meant to be played a field battle with equal balance between the two sides. However since the map features a city I made this remake with new deployment zones to allow for one player to have the defensive advantage so that you can play the same map as a siege battle.

Private Feelings  [author] 10 Mar, 2017 @ 5:26am 
Unfortunatley they don't.

It seems that you can only have one set of camapign maps at the time. So if I make a campaign pack of my maps you could not use it at the same time as another campaign map pack.

However there seems to be a couple of guys making a big pack from several authors so I will look if I can get my maps added with thoose.
